NBC is gearing up for the launch of its new streaming platform, Peacock, set to debut in 2020, and it’s bringing back some beloved shows that are sure to excite fans. Among the highlights are reboots of iconic series like “Punky Brewster” and “Saved By The Bell,” catering to both Millennials and Gen Z audiences.
Saved By The Bell
In “Saved By The Bell,” Mario Lopez will reprise his role as Slater alongside Elizabeth Berkley as Jessie, returning to the familiar halls of Bayside High. Speculation is swirling about the storyline, with reports suggesting that Zack Morris might have landed a role as the mayor—an amusing twist given his character’s past antics.
Punky Brewster
On the other hand, “Punky Brewster” will see Soliel Moon Frye returning as the titular character, now navigating life as a single mother of three. Fans are hopeful that she will bring back Punky’s unique fashion sense, which made her a style icon for many during her original run.
The buzz around these reboots is palpable, as they evoke a sense of nostalgia while aiming to capture the interest of younger viewers. It’ll be interesting to see how the shows adapt to modern sensibilities, especially considering the technological differences between the ’90s and today.
Classic Shows and New Programming
Beyond these reboots, Peacock will also feature classic episodes from shows like “Parks and Recreation,” “Frasier,” “Cheers,” and “The Office.” However, it’s not just about nostalgia; new programming will also be introduced, including “Dr. Death,” inspired by a true-crime podcast, and a fresh talk show hosted by Jimmy Fallon.
With a rich blend of both old favorites and new content, NBC’s Peacock is set to be a streaming destination worth watching.
